About MAERSK
Maersk is the world's leading integrated container logistics company, dedicated to connecting and simplifying global trade to help customers grow and thrive. With over 76,000 professionals operating across 130 countries, we enable global commerce through comprehensive end-to-end solutions that transport goods anywhere in the world. Our integrated approach combines simple product offerings, cutting-edge digital services, seamless customer engagement, and a superior global delivery network. As the premier global integrator of container logistics, Maersk delivers value through four core business segments: **Ocean Services** encompasses our comprehensive maritime operations, including our flagship Maersk brand alongside Safmarine, Sealand, Hamburg Süd, and Aliança. Our strategic network includes key transshipment hubs operated under the APM Terminals brand in Rotterdam, Algeciras, Tangiers, Port Said, and joint ventures in premier locations worldwide. **Logistics & Services** delivers integrated supply chain solutions through five specialized areas: supply chain management, intermodal transportation, inland services, freight forwarding, and value-added services including warehousing, distribution, and trade finance solutions. **Terminals & Towage** operates gateway terminals providing essential landside port activities for carriers, complemented by world-class towage services delivered through our Svitzer brand. **Manufacturing & Others** features Maersk Container Industry's production and sale of refrigerated and dry containers, alongside specialized trading and bulk activities that enhance our comprehensive service portfolio. Through this integrated model, Maersk empowers businesses to navigate the complexities of global trade with confidence, reliability, and unmatched expertise.
